IP查询
查询
你查询的IP:[121.4.209.125] 地理位置:中国–上海–上海
最新查询
222.125.45.164
166.111.245.216
202.93.235.79
58.24.29.191
117.59.195.225
123.138.44.246
123.8.13.215
124.249.244.10
221.136.86.132
121.4.209.125
168.160.138.37
58.66.156.232
203.90.128.137
58.87.64.101
202.95.252.100
202.127.212.237
221.200.62.185
58.14.72.238
202.10.64.123
122.8.91.180
122.204.222.6
123.138.252.56
203.156.192.206
116.1.193.103
119.20.48.47
202.149.160.130
58.100.230.45
116.60.177.133
121.68.119.143
117.72.229.32
221.200.155.16